What Makes “Hard” Sudoku So… Hard?
Sudoku puzzles come in all flavors—easy, medium, hard, and downright evil. But what sets hard Sudoku apart is its ruthless minimalism. Fewer numbers are pre-filled, meaning you’ve got to flex every brain cell to fill in the blanks.
Unlike the chilled vibes of an easy puzzle, hard Sudoku has no room for careless guesses. It demands patience, logic, and the kind of persistence that could rival an Aussie surfer waiting for the perfect wave.

Top Tips to Conquer Sudoku Hard Mode
Let’s be real: you can’t just wing it in hard mode. But don’t stress, because I’ve got the ultimate game plan for you:
1. Start with the Obvious Numbers
Scan the grid for rows, columns, or 3x3 boxes that are nearly full. Sometimes, the low-hanging fruit is all you need to gain momentum.
2. Embrace the Pencil Tool
Most online Sudoku platforms let you pencil in potential numbers. Use it like an Aussie uses sunscreen—liberally and wisely.
3. Don’t Guess, Deduce
Sudoku is a logic game, not a guessing game. If you’re tempted to plop a random number in a square, resist! Instead, look for patterns and eliminate impossible options.
4. Take Breaks (Yes, Really)
Sometimes, walking away from the grid is the smartest move. Go for a bushwalk, hit the surf, or grab a meat pie. When you return, you’ll see the puzzle with fresh eyes.
5. Practice Makes Perfect
The more puzzles you solve, the better you’ll get. Make Sudoku a daily ritual, like a morning swim or a cuppa.
